1. Understanding Self-Priming Centrifugal Pumps

Self-priming centrifugal pumps are unique in that they can evacuate air from the suction line and create a vacuum, allowing them to start and operate without requiring priming. This feature is particularly beneficial in applications where the pump may be located above the water source.

2. Key Benefits of Self-Priming Centrifugal Pumps

Here are some essential benefits of using self-priming centrifugal pumps:

Benefit Description
Elimination of Manual Priming They do not require manual priming, reducing operator workload and preventing accidents.
Versatile Installation These pumps can be installed above the water source, allowing for more flexible system designs.
Increased Reliability Self-priming pumps can handle variations in flow, maintaining reliability even under less-than-ideal conditions.
Higher Efficiency They often have higher efficiencies due to their design, which allows for better fluid transfer.

4. Applications of Self-Priming Centrifugal Pumps

Self-priming centrifugal pumps have diverse applications across various industries:

  • Agriculture: Irrigation systems benefit from their ability to handle debris-laden water without clogging.
  • Chemicals: They are ideal for transferring corrosive liquids while reducing spill risks.
  • Construction: They can efficiently dewater construction sites with varying water levels.
  • Food and Beverage: These pumps ensure hygienic transfer of liquids in processing plants while adhering to safety standards.
